将两个标签合并为一个Grafana变量

将两个标签合并为一个Grafana变量,grafana,grafana-variable,Grafana,Grafana Variable,我想根据这些数据生成一个包含唯一值application\u name-result的grafana变量: {app="abc-api", application_name="abc-processor", application_type="processor", stream_name="test-stream", result="success"} {app="abc-api&qu

我想根据这些数据生成一个包含唯一值
application\u name-result
的grafana变量:

{app="abc-api", application_name="abc-processor", application_type="processor", stream_name="test-stream", result="success"}
{app="abc-api", application_name="abc-processor", application_type="processor", stream_name="test-stream", result="failure"}
{app="abc-api", application_name="abc-processor", application_type="processor", stream_name="test-stream", result="duplicate"}

{app="xyz-api", application_name="xyz-processor", application_type="processor", stream_name="test-stream", result="duplicate"}
{app="xyz-api", application_name="xyz-processor", application_type="processor", stream_name="test-stream", result="success"}
{app="xyz-api", application_name="xyz-processor", application_type="processor", stream_name="test-stream", result="failure"}
我可以单独创建这些,但无法将其组合在一起,例如:

stream_name :: label_values(stream_name)    
application_name :: label_values({stream_name="$stream_name"},application_name)
results :: label_values(document_index_total{stream_name="$stream_name",application_name=~"$application_name"},result)
请给我指路

我希望变量输出为:

abc-processor-success
abc-processor-failure
abc-processor-duplicate

xyz-processor-success
xyz-processor-failure
xyz-processor-duplicate